Output ec6ca8890c6208f337a94b0fafd1cc92c234624214d8a461b3c85183b0977d9d:0

value
3774189891
script pubkey
OP_0 OP_PUSHBYTES_20 5b0c94f2705baf87095ce427982c2aca66675e06
address
ltc1qtvxffunstwhcwz2uusnestp2efnxwhsxt4qxlg
transaction
ec6ca8890c6208f337a94b0fafd1cc92c234624214d8a461b3c85183b0977d9d
spent
true